Your Personal Power Plant Explained

Let's break down the magic behind PV battery systems:

  • Solar panels convert sunlight to DC electricity
  • Inverters transform it to AC for home use
  • Excess energy charges your battery instead of feeding the grid

But here's the kicker – modern lithium-ion batteries can store enough juice to power a typical home through the night. The Smith family in Arizona runs their AC non-stop during peak hours using stored solar energy, slashing their utility bills by 80%.

Crunching the Savings Numbers

While upfront costs might make you pause, consider this:

System SizeAverage Cost30-Year Savings
5kW Solar + 10kWh Battery$25,000$42,000
8kW Solar + 20kWh Battery$38,000$68,000

Federal tax credits currently cover 30% of installation costs through 2032. Combine that with net metering programs in 38 states, and the payback period shrinks to 6-8 years for most households.

Future-Proofing Your Energy Setup

Not all batteries are created equal. Lithium-ion remains the gold standard, but flow batteries are gaining traction for longer storage needs. The key is matching your:

  1. Daily energy consumption patterns
  2. Local climate conditions
  3. Utility rate structure

The Maintenance Myth

Contrary to popular belief, modern systems are largely "set and forget." Most manufacturers offer 10-year warranties, with panels lasting 25+ years. As for batteries? They're designed to handle 6,000+ charge cycles – that's daily use for over 16 years.
